Nurse Practitioners play a vital role in providing patient-centered services for adults with serious mental illness and children and adolescents with serious emotional disturbances. Nurse Practitioners at OMH work as part of a multi-disciplinary treatment team that provides individualized, comprehensive and recovery-oriented services.
OMH is currently recruiting for nurse practitioners in a variety of settings including inpatient, community, and forensic.

Nurse Development Program
The OMH Nurse Development Program (NDP) offers tuition reimbursement to eligible OMH employees interested in advancing their nursing education and credentials; subject to available funding. NDP funds can be used to pursue Board Certification or advanced nursing degrees at the Bachelor’s, Master’s and Doctoral levels.
